Problems with Air Source Heat Pumps

What is an air source heat pump?

The air source heat pump absorbs low-grade energy from the air. Then use the radiator to heat the house or provide hot water. Using heat pumps can be a great way to reduce energy costs and reduce carbon footprint.


Although installing an air source heat pump has almost countless benefits, there are still some issues worth considering before installation.


1. The quality of ASHP

Air source heat pump is a sophisticated high-tech product. Its unit price is not cheap. The quality of the heat pump produced by each manufacturer is different. The unit price is very important, and the later maintenance is also very important. If it breaks. Ordinary people cannot fix it and can only find a professional to fix it. Please try to choose branded products.


2.ASHP needs a suitable location

The heat pump needs to be placed in the correct position. If placed incorrectly, the efficiency may be greatly reduced because the air released from the heat pump will be drawn back from the other side. Although the noise of the heat pump is not large when it is working. But there are still neighbors affected. Place the heat pump as far away as possible from the bedroom.


3.ASHP is not beautiful

Although heat pumps are powerful, they are not beautiful. If you are precious to the look and feel of the garden, then they may not be suitable for you.


4. ASHP low efficiency in winter

The working efficiency of the air source heat pump is related to the temperature of the external environment. The lower the outside temperature, the lower its efficiency. Therefore, heat pumps generally require thermal insulation treatment for houses. It also needs a good heat sink. You need to install underfloor heating.


Some air source heat pump models can absorb heat from the air at temperatures as low as -20°C, but after prolonged exposure to extremely cold weather, you have to find a professional to maintain the equipment.


Snow and ice can accumulate in the devices around the fans and heat exchangers, making it impossible to operate properly or even at all.


5. ASHP installation costs are high

The installation cost of heat pumps may be relatively high-typical air source heat pump installation costs range from US$8,300 to US$9,700.


6.ASHP needs continuous and uninterrupted work

The heat pump needs to work continuously without interruption, so if you keep turning the equipment on and off, you may encounter problems. If you leave the house for one to two days in winter. You have to keep the heat pump working at a low temperature. Because the cost of reheating the entire room will be high.


7.ASHP needs electricity to run

Air source heat pumps require electricity to convert renewable energy into heat for your house, and electricity can be relatively expensive. If you have a cheaper gas supply. Or you have cheaper fuel. It will actually increase your energy bill.


8. Missed the renewable heating bonus

This is not a big problem, but if you miss it, it may increase your expenses a lot.


What are the benefits of air source heat pumps?

The important thing is to weigh the potential benefits and disadvantages. For heat pumps, there are many pros and cons.


1. Reduce energy costs

Due to the very high operating efficiency, heat pumps can provide considerable operating costs. Compared with traditional heating methods, a heat pump with reasonable design, correct installation and correct maintenance can save you more than 50% of heating costs.


2. Easy to use

The air source heat pump can complete its work without interference. You only need to arrange annual service to check the efficiency, performance and safety of the equipment.


3. Long service life

The service life of traditional boilers is about 10 years, but the service life of air source heat pumps is generally 20 years.


4. Run at low temperatures

ASHP can operate at low temperatures ranging from -15°C to -25°C. So you don’t have to worry about it not working.


5. Incentive payment through renewable heat

Air source heat pumps are renewable energy sources covered by the Renewable Energy Incentive Mechanism (RHI). The renewable energy incentive mechanism pays the heat pump owner for the renewable heat it generates.
